Uyen Ngo is a senior at Purdue University, double majoring in Public Relations and Sales Management. She currently serves as the Vice President of Belonging, Equity, Diversity, and Inclusion (BEDI) for PRSSA (2024-2025), where she advocates for diverse voices and works to foster an inclusive environment within the public relations industry. As an international student from Vietnam, Uyen’s passion for DEI is rooted in her own experiences navigating cultural differences and championing representation.

Since joining PRSSA in 2021, Uyen has actively contributed to DEI initiatives. She previously served on PRSSA’s PRoud Council, a national DEI subcommittee, where she worked to create welcoming spaces for members of all backgrounds. As VP of BEDI, she is dedicated to strengthening connections among PRSSA Chapters nationwide and globally, ensuring that all members feel seen, valued, and empowered.

Beyond PRSSA, Uyen is an account executive for two student-run PR firms, where she leads strategic campaigns that create a positive impact in Indiana’s local communities. She also worked as a production staff member for Life on the Wabash, Purdue’s first lifestyle show on NBC News, contributing to storytelling that highlights student experiences and campus culture. In 2021, she founded a nonprofit organization to improve healthcare and education access for children and patients in Vietnam, further demonstrating her commitment to social change.

Uyen’s passion for diversity and advocacy extends to her participation in a PR campaign competition with the Abdelkader Project, a nonprofit promoting interfaith understanding, and her selection for the Diversity Fellowship by FINN Partners, a global communications firm dedicated to advancing DEI.

Through her leadership and initiatives, Uyen continues to amplify underrepresented voices, foster inclusivity, and drive meaningful change within the PR industry and beyond.
